Production Techniques for Wooden Utensils
Material Selection:
High-quality, sustainable wood is chosen, such as bamboo, beech, or maple, based on durability, grain, and aesthetic appeal.
Wood Sourcing:
Timber is sourced from responsibly managed forests to ensure sustainability and minimize environmental impact.
Drying:
The wood is dried to reduce moisture content, preventing warping, cracking, or splitting during and after production.
Cutting and Shaping:
The dried wood is cut into desired shapes and sizes using saws and other cutting tools. This includes shaping the handles and utensil heads.
Carving:
For more intricate designs, wood carving techniques are employed, often using chisels and knives to create detailed patterns or forms.
Sanding:
The utensils are sanded to achieve a smooth finish, removing rough edges and splinters. This step also enhances the wood's natural grain.
Finishing:
A food-safe finish may be applied, such as mineral oil or beeswax, to protect the wood, enhance its appearance, and improve water resistance.
Quality Control:
Finished products undergo quality checks to ensure they meet safety standards, durability, and aesthetic quality.
Packaging:
The utensils are packaged for sale, often using eco-friendly materials to align with the sustainable nature of wooden products.
Distribution:
The finished wooden utensils are distributed to retailers or directly to consumers, promoting their use in kitchens and dining settings.
